Chris Johanson & Jo Jackson — Peaceable Kingdom #15

Peaceable Kingdom #15

A vibrant and expressive mixed media work on paper, this collaboration between Chris Johanson and Jo Jackson presents a layered visual narrative filled with folk-inspired figures and gestural mark-making. The piece reflects the artists' shared sensibility of raw, intuitive imagery that evokes themes of community, harmony, and the coexistence of beings. Bold colors and hand-rendered text or patterning lend the work an intimate, handmade quality that feels both playful and deeply personal.
